I listened to my copy of Led Zeppelin IV while I was doing homework, and every now and then I just had to stop, close my eyes, and listen to it. It's just that good. I honestly hadn't really listened through that album before. I basically listened to the ones I knew (Black Dog, Rock & Roll, When The Levee Breaks). Misty Mountain Hop is cool, what a neat progression. Four Sticks is fun with 5/4, I like it. Going To California is a really beautiful song; I hadn't listened to it before, as dumb as that sounds. When I listened to ALL of When the Levee Breaks, I started digging it a lot more. Bonham just lays down this killer 4-second fill and fits it in with the music. That's what makes Zepellin Zeppelin. They take amazing chops, the blues, great grooves, and they combine them all seamlessly. They're a lot more musically mature on this one, I really like it. So I think this is their best album by far.
